博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
傲鹏ERP系统的一个BUG修正
阅读量:7144 次
发布时间:2019-06-28

本文共 795 字,大约阅读时间需要 2 分钟。

傲鹏ERP系统用户表存在的一个BUG,正常使用中的用户点击删除后竟然可以直接删除,而且正好我自己踩坑了,郁闷死。特作此改正。

代码:

/** Object: Trigger [dbo].[otri_user_del] Script Date: 03/06/2019 11:31:08 **/

S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O

/------------------------------------------------------------------

名称<Script Name>: otri_user_del
功能描述<Description>: 不允许删除‘可用’状态的帐号,要删除帐号必须先取消禁用
访问方式<Usage>: 公共的
返回值<Return Code>: N/A
设计者<Author>: 陆津元
创建日期<Date Create>: 03/06/2019
版本:<Version>: 1.0
变动说明<Revision History>:
--------------------------------------------------------------------
/

ALTER TRIGGER [dbo].[otri_usergroup_del] ON [dbo].[osys_usergroup]

FOR DELETE
AS
declare @error int
set @error=(select act_sw from deleted)
IF @error !=0
begin
Raiserror('为保证安全,不允许删除‘可用’状态的帐号',16,1)
rollback
end

转载于:https://blog.51cto.com/752030200/2358886

你可能感兴趣的文章
od快捷键
查看>>
php登陆绑定手机验证码使用阿里大于接口
查看>>
asp.net对连接字符串加密解密
查看>>
Windows下Java如何调用本地获取mac地址
查看>>
SpringBoot多线程执行task任务
查看>>
kubernetes Admission Controller 原理介绍
查看>>
生成ssh
查看>>
dev_queue_xmit()函数返回值问题
查看>>
js事件绑定的几种方式
查看>>
sendmail---stat=Service unavailable
查看>>
设计模式四之工厂模式1
查看>>
错误之unresolved external symbol
查看>>
Ubuntu SSH 服务安装配置和使用
查看>>
读张子阳新书《从员工到经理人》摘录
查看>>
JS图片切换[左右切换](首页)
查看>>
android中 EditTex t的 inputType 属性
查看>>
adb无线网络调试
查看>>
python全栈开发从入门到放弃之函数进阶
查看>>
python之调用def __init__(self,driver)
查看>>
FormsAuthentication权限管理
查看>>